Understanding How Fractional RF Microneedling Works
Fractional RF microneedling combines two proven skin rejuvenation techniques: microneedling and radiofrequency energy. Tiny sterile needles create controlled micro-injuries in the skin while delivering heat deep into the dermis through radiofrequency waves.
This dual-action process stimulates the body's natural healing response and encourages the production of collagen and elastin. As these proteins increase, the skin gradually becomes firmer, smoother, and more even in tone and texture.
Unlike traditional laser treatments that focus primarily on the skin's surface, radiofrequency energy bypasses much of the outer layer, making the treatment suitable for a wider variety of skin tones.

Is It Really Safe for All Skin Types?
One of the biggest advantages of RF microneedling is its versatility. Unlike certain laser procedures that may increase the risk of pigmentation issues in darker skin tones, fractional RF microneedling is generally considered safer because the radiofrequency energy targets deeper skin layers rather than relying heavily on skin pigment.
People with the following skin types may benefit from the procedure:
- Fair skin
- Medium skin
- Olive skin
- Brown skin
- Dark skin
Because the epidermis experiences minimal thermal damage, the likelihood of post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ation is significantly lower than with many traditional resurfacing treatments.
That said, safety also depends on proper treatment settings, skin assessment, and following recommended aftercare instructions.

Who Should Be Careful Before Treatment?
Although RF microneedling is suitable for many people, it is not automatically appropriate for everyone.
Certain conditions may require postponing or avoiding treatment altogether, including:
- Active skin infections
- Severe eczema flare-ups
- Open wounds
- Active cold sores
- Pregnancy (depending on professional recommendations)
- Certain implanted electronic medical devices
A thorough consultation allows a practitioner to review medical history and identify any factors that may affect treatment safety.
Possible Side Effects and Recovery
Like most minimally invasive cosmetic procedures, RF microneedling may cause temporary side effects.
The most common reactions include:
- Mild redness
- Slight swelling
- Tenderness
- Temporary dryness
- Light flaking
These effects usually improve within a few days as the skin begins its healing process.
To support recovery:
- Avoid excessive sun exposure.
- Use gentle skincare products.
- Apply sunscreen daily.
- Avoid picking or scratching the treated skin.
- Keep the skin moisturized.
Following aftercare instructions carefully helps maximize results while minimizing the chance of irritation.

Factors That Influence Safety and Results
Although the technology itself is designed to be safe for various skin tones, several factors influence overall treatment success.
Skin Assessment
Every person's skin has unique characteristics. Assessing skin thickness, sensitivity, pigmentation, and existing conditions allows the treatment to be customized.
Device Settings
Different needle depths and radiofrequency levels are selected based on the individual's skin concerns and skin type.
Number of Sessions
Many people achieve better long-term improvements through multiple sessions rather than relying on a single treatment.
Aftercare Compliance
Good post-treatment care plays an important role in preventing complications and supporting healthy collagen formation.
